In 1812, Ellen Calvert entered the world in Yorkshire, England, born to Thomas Calvert And Ann Denton. In 1841, Ellen Calvert was recorded in the census in Plaws Building, York, Yorkshire(West Riding), Engl. Ellen Calvert married Richard Crumbie, and had children including George Crumbie. Ellen Calvert passed away in 1880 in York, Yorkshire, England.
